    The great cocktail and night club singer Blossom Dearie died Saturday in her apartment in Greenwich Village. She was 82 years old. She performed in N.Y. until recently.

    In our West Seattle home, if there is a cocktail hour with music in the background, you can bet that Blossom Dearie’s voice would be among those that you would hear.
